Frequently Asked Questions โ€” Oxnard

What is the median home price in Oxnard, CA?

The median home price in Oxnard is $720,000 as of 2025โ€“2026. This is above the national median of $420,800.

What is the average rent in Oxnard?

Median monthly rent in Oxnard is $2,200. That works out to $26,400/year, or 33% of the median household income โ€” above the recommended 30% threshold.

Is Oxnard affordable?

Oxnard's cost of living index is 148 vs. the national average of 100. With a median household income of $80,200/year and a median home price of $720,000, the price-to-income ratio is 9.0x. This makes homeownership a significant stretch for the typical Oxnard household.

What is the property tax rate in Oxnard?

The effective property tax rate in Oxnard is 0.72% of assessed value. On the median home of $720,000, that's roughly $5,184/year ($432/month).
